Lstm dropout meaning
Web13 aug. 2024 · classifier = Sequential () #Adding the input LSTM network layer. classifier.add (CuDNNLSTM (128, input_shape= (X_train.shape [1:]), return_sequences=True)) classifier.add (Dropout (0.2)) Note: The return_sequences parameter, when set to true, will return a sequence of output to the next layer. We set it … WebYou can make LSTM networks deeper by inserting extra LSTM layers with the output mode 'sequence' before the LSTM layer. To prevent overfitting, you can insert dropout layers after the LSTM layers. For sequence-to …
Lstm dropout meaning
Did you know?
WebDropout, as its name suggests, random select and reject (drop off) some of the layers neurons, by which is achieved an ensemble effect (due to random selection - each time … Web12 mrt. 2024 · Here, we have used 0.25 as Dropout, meaning 25% of the layers will be dropped each time to prevent overfitting. This is again a hyperparameter that we will have to tune to identify the best combination. The Dense layer is the final layer that will return only one output which will be the stock price. Let’s compile our model.
WebI suggest taking a look at (the first part of) this paper. Regular dropout is applied on the inputs and/or the outputs, meaning the vertical arrows from x_t and to h_t.In your case, if you add it as an argument to your layer, it will mask the inputs; you can add a Dropout layer after your recurrent layer to mask the outputs as well. Web23 dec. 2024 · Recipe Objective. Step 1- Import Libraries. Step 2- Load the dataset. Step 3- Defining the model and then define the layers, kernel initializer, and its input nodes shape. Step 4- We will define the activation function as relu. Step 5- Adding Layers. Step 6- …
Web9: LSTM: The basics. In this notebook, we will learn the basics of a Long Short Term Memory (LSTM) based on Keras, a high-level API for building and training deep learning models, running on top of TensorFlow, an open source platform for machine learning. We will build a basic LSTM to predict stock prices in the future. Web2 dagen geleden · I have sentiment data that contains 3 labels (positive, negative, neutral) and i have 3233 row data, already tested on naive bayes and svm model, my data got 90 % accuracy on naive bayes, and 92 % accuracy on SVM. this is my model. EMBED_DIM = 16 LSTM_OUT = 32 model = Sequential () model.add (Embedding (total_words, …
Web11 mrt. 2024 · Long short-term memory (LSTM) is a deep learning architecture based on an artificial recurrent neural network (RNN). LSTMs are a viable answer for problems involving sequences and time series. The difficulty in training them is one of its disadvantages since even a simple model takes a lot of time and system resources to train.
WebThe electric power industry is the most important basic energy industry in the development of the national economy. The operation control and dispatch of the electric power system is of great significance in ensuring the planning of the electric power system, industrial development, economic operation and environmental protection. Short-term power load … hungry in spanish wordWebDropout Layers Sparse Layers Distance Functions Loss Functions Vision Layers Shuffle Layers DataParallel Layers (multi-GPU, distributed) Utilities Quantized Functions Lazy Modules Initialization Containers Global Hooks For Module Convolution Layers Pooling layers Padding Layers Non-linear Activations (weighted sum, nonlinearity) hungry in thaiWeb26 aug. 2024 · LSTM is the specific type of Recurrent Neural Network that we will be using. Dropout is used to ensure that we do not have an overfitted model. MinMaxScaler is used to normalize the dataset. This means that the range of data will be reduced from 0 to 1. Matplotlib is used to visualize our data. Data pre-processing hungry interview questionsWebZarembaet al. [4]assess the performanceof dropout in RNNs on a wide series of tasks. They show that applying dropout to the non-recurrent connections alone results in improved performance, and provide (as yet unbeaten) state-of-the-art results in language modelling on the Penn Treebank. They reason that without dropout only small models were used hungry in te reoWeb14 jun. 2024 · As discussed above LSTM facilitated us to give a sentence as an input for prediction rather than just one word, which is much more convenient in NLP and makes it more efficient. To conclude, this article explains the use of LSTM for text classification and the code for it using python and Keras libraries. hungry in the morningWeb10 jun. 2024 · lstm_dropout. 由于网络参数过多,训练数据少,或者训练次数过多,会产生过拟合的现象。. dropout 每一层的神经元按照不同的概率进行dropout,这样每次训练的网络都不一样,对每一个的batch就相当于训练了一个网络,dropout本质是一种模型融合的方式,当dropout设置 ... hungry international houstonWebA machine learning technique where units are removed or dropped out so that large numbers are simulated for training the model without any overfitting or underfitting issues is called PyTorch Dropout. There can be a problem with result accuracy as the units are dropped out and the model is removed from the chance of overfitting. hungry in the supermarket